About Katie Taylor

Katie Taylor is widely regarded as one of the greatest boxers in the history of the sport and is credited with transforming women’s professional boxing into a global attraction. Born in Bray, County Wicklow, Ireland, Taylor began boxing at a young age under the guidance of her father, Pete Taylor. Long before turning professional, she had already established herself as one of the world’s elite amateur athletes, winning multiple European and World Championship titles before achieving her lifelong dream by claiming Olympic gold at the London 2012 Olympic Games. Her victory became one of Ireland’s defining sporting moments and inspired a new generation of female athletes both at home and around the world.

Taylor made the decision to join the professional ranks in 2016, signing with Matchroom Boxing. From the outset, she quickly established herself as one of boxing’s biggest attractions through her exceptional speed, technical ability, relentless work rate and tactical intelligence. She captured the WBA lightweight title in just her seventh professional contest before unifying the division by collecting the WBC, IBF, WBO and Ring Magazine championships. Becoming the undisputed lightweight champion cemented her place among boxing’s modern greats and demonstrated that women’s boxing could headline major arenas and attract worldwide audiences.

Throughout her professional career, Katie Taylor has consistently taken on the toughest opponents available. Her victories over champions including Delfine Persoon, Amanda Serrano, Chantelle Cameron and numerous other world-class fighters have become defining moments in modern boxing. Her first contest against Amanda Serrano at Madison Square Garden in New York made history as the first women’s boxing match to headline the famous venue and was widely praised as one of the greatest fights ever contested. These landmark events helped elevate women’s boxing to unprecedented levels of popularity and commercial success.

The event at Croke Park represents another historic milestone. Announced as Taylor’s farewell professional contest, the undisputed world lightweight championship bout against undefeated French challenger Flora Pili gives Irish supporters the opportunity to celebrate one of the country’s greatest sporting icons on home soil. Competing for the first time as a professional at Ireland’s largest stadium is a fitting stage for a boxer whose career has continually broken barriers and inspired millions across the globe.

Did You Know?

  • Katie Taylor won Ireland’s first Olympic boxing gold medal at the London 2012 Olympic Games.
  • Before focusing exclusively on boxing, she also represented the Republic of Ireland in international association football.
  • She became the undisputed lightweight world champion by holding the WBA, WBC, IBF, WBO and Ring Magazine titles simultaneously.
  • Her 2022 fight against Amanda Serrano became the first women’s boxing match to headline Madison Square Garden.
  • Taylor has received numerous honours throughout her career, including RTÉ Sportsperson of the Year and international Fighter of the Year awards.
  • Her influence has been widely recognised as one of the driving forces behind the growth and popularity of women’s professional boxing worldwide.
